What Does a construction quality inspector Do?
Construction quality inspectors monitor activities at larger construction sites to ensure compliance with standards and specifications. They conduct detailed inspections, perform conformity testing on materials and products, document progress and deficiencies, and identify safety hazards before they escalate. These professionals serve as the critical checkpoint between construction plans and on-site reality, protecting both structural integrity and worker safety through systematic observation, sampling, testing, and detailed record-keeping across all project phases.
How AI Is Changing This Role
The 43/100 disruption score reflects a profession at an inflection point. Routine tasks like statistical quality control (54.1 vulnerability) and record-keeping are prime automation targets—AI can flag defects in material samples and generate compliance reports faster than humans. Task automation proxy of 53.57 confirms roughly half of daily activities have high automation potential. However, three protective factors elevate resilience: safety equipment use and ergonomic judgment (human-centric), liaison with managers (relationship-dependent), and team coordination (contextual). Most significantly, AI complementarity at 56/100 indicates AI enhances rather than replaces this role. Skills like time-critical decision-making and material advice are strengthened by AI data analysis, not eliminated by it. Near-term (2–5 years), inspectors will adopt AI-powered defect detection and automated reporting. Long-term, the role persists but transforms into a supervisory function—directing AI inspection systems, interpreting anomalies, and making judgment calls machines cannot.
